The wintermelon drink here is super refreshing and comes with three different toppings: basil seeds, grass jelly, and agar boba. The agar boba is definitely an interesting addition but I enjoyed it. The tea flavor here is also strong which I like. The foam is alright, there's not much to it other than a milky taste.

This boba shop is located in a plaza with plenty of free parking available in the lot. It is clean, quiet, and seems like a good study spot. Although I did not interact with the barista because I ordered on the Chowbus POS, my drink was made quickly. The classic milk tea was decent.

Matcha Milk Tea
Lucie N.

ORDER Matcha Latte Lychee Tea I enjoyed the fruit teas more than the milk tea (at least for the Matcha Milk Tea). The Lychee tea had great flavor overall. It had a strong tea flavor with a hint of lychee that did not overpower the drink. The Matcha was alright, nothing special - just an average drink. Boba texture is very good. I like the chewiness of the boba and how it is not hard or starchy. VIBES This is a great place to study and hangout. There's booth seating, cushioned seats and wooden seats as well. Plenty of tables to study and nice cozy environment. Decor revolves around plants and cute green shades. I will say that when we went they were playing some Vietnamese Pop/Rap pretty loudly which could be distracting when studying but that's just something to note. SERVICE Service was good! Drinks came out quickly and people were nice.
